When you use the command with LJM Function, Wrist Flag, J4Flag, and J6Flag will
be the orientation selected by LJM Function.
For example, when you set orientationFlag of LJM Function to "3", "Wrist Flag",
"J4Flag", and "J6Flag" are selected so that Joint #5 will be the shortest movement.
When you do not use LJM Function, "Wrist Flag", "J4Flag", and "J6Flag" are
selected so that Joint #4 will be the shortest movement.
